0

我需要在\n里面打印this.value.split

$rows .= "<textarea onkeyup='this.rows = (this.value.split(\"\n\").length||1);' ...

我把代码剪短了,这样更容易阅读。

PHP 将其解析为一个新行。我怎样才能重写这个字符串,以便它实际打印\n

4

2 回答 2

5

两种方式:

echo "\\n"; //escape it

echo '\n'; //use single quotes
于 2012-12-13T22:34:14.020 回答
2

你需要反斜杠你的反斜杠:

\\n

或者,您可以使用单引号来分隔字符串,但这意味着您必须转义所有文字单引号。

这是一个演示: http: //phpfiddle.org/main/code/s7g-ra9

于 2012-12-13T22:34:08.757 回答